Local tips
- Visit during high tide for the most impressive water displays.
- Bring a camera to capture the stunning views and unique wildlife.
- Arrive early or late in the day to avoid crowds and enjoy better lighting.
- Stay behind the safety barriers for your protection while enjoying the spectacle.
- Consider packing a picnic to enjoy the magnificent views of the coastline.
Getting There
-
Walking
From Drumsite, head north on the main path towards the coast. You will see signs directing you towards the Blowholes. Follow the path as it winds through the lush landscape, keeping an eye out for the stunning views of the ocean. After about 30 minutes of walking, you will reach a lookout point where you can see the Blowholes in the distance. Continue along the path for another 10-15 minutes, and you will arrive at The Blowholes. Enjoy the sight and sounds of the water shooting up from the rocks!
-
Biking
If you have access to a bicycle, start from Drumsite and take the main path heading north towards the coast. The ride should take about 20 minutes. As you approach the Blowholes, you will encounter a few steep areas, so be prepared for some uphill pedaling. Once you see signs for the Blowholes, park your bike in the designated area and walk the remaining few minutes to reach the viewing platform.
